Suppers Software Logo
HomeUI Components
ButtonDropdownLoginButtonModalSearchButtonSearchModalSwapThemeController
AccordionAvatarBadgeCardCarouselChat BubbleCollapseCountdownDiffKbdLogoStatTableTimelineUserInfo
BreadcrumbsDockLinkMenuNavbarPaginationSidebarStepsTabsUserProfileDropdown
CheckboxColorInputDateInputDatetimeInputEmailInputFile InputInputNumberInputPasswordInputRadioRangeRatingSelectTextareaTimeInputToggle
ArtboardDividerDrawerFooterHeroIndicatorJoinMaskStack
AlertLoadingProgressRadial ProgressSkeletonToastTooltip
BrowserCodePhoneWindow

LoginButton

Specialized button component for user authentication with built-in login icon

  • Home
  • Components

Basic Login Button

Simple login button with default styling

Login
Show Code

Login Button Variants

Different visual styles for login buttons

Login
Show Code

Login Button Sizes

Different sizes for various contexts

Login
Show Code

Login Button States

Different states and configurations

Login
Show Code

Custom Login Buttons

Customized login buttons for different use cases

Login
Show Code

Usage Notes

  • Includes LogIn icon from Lucide by default
  • Can render as link or button depending on props
  • Uses Button component internally for consistent styling
  • Set showIcon={false} to hide the login icon
  • Loading state automatically disables the button
  • href prop makes it render as a navigation link
Components
UI LibraryBrowse AllGetting Started
Builder
Generate AppTemplatesAPI Reference
Resources
DocumentationDenodaisyUI

© 2025 Suppers Software Limited. Built with Deno, Fresh, Preact & DaisyUI.